Stability and assignment of spectrum in systems with discrete time lags
The asymptotic stability with a prescribed degree of time delayed systems subject to multiple bounded discrete delays has received important attention in the last years. It is basically proved that the α-stability locally in the delays (i.e., all the eigenvalues have prefixed strictly negative real...
